ETECSA Announces New Prices for Mobile Calls
The Cuban Telephone Company (ETECSA) started implementing new prices for cell phones in line with the real time of national calls.
According to the national newspaper Juventud Rebelde, it is implemented either in incoming or outgoing calls in pre-paid cell phones and the fee shall be charged in seconds.
It means that the call cost depends on the call duration instead of the existing 30-second intervals.
Calls ranging from 0-30 seconds cost 0,18 CUC and 31-60 seconds cost 0,35 CUC. That is to say, the price was the same whether you talked 5 or 29 seconds.
With the new fee, a 12-second call will only cost 0,07 CUC now.
ETECSA’s new promotions are also benefitted with this new fee scheme while the voice plans had already such fee from the very beginning.
